Summary

In this podcast episode, Robert discusses the importance of having a sober mind and resisting the distractions of the devil. He emphasizes the need to think and be thoughtful rather than reacting on emotions. Robert also explores the concept of righteousness and acknowledges that no one is perfect. He highlights the idea that life has its ups and downs and that we all have been wounded and have caused pain to others. However, he encourages forgiveness and moving past blame to belief in God's word. The episode concludes with a reminder to be in community and engage in thoughtful conversations.

Takeaways

Having a sober mind and resisting distractions is important in navigating life.

No one is perfect, and it's important to acknowledge our own imperfections and the imperfections of others.

Life has its ups and downs, and it's important to navigate through them with a mindset of belief rather than blame.

Forgiveness is crucial in moving past pain and healing.

Engaging in thoughtful conversations with others in a community setting can be transformative.
